Post by: CavemanJ on February 25, 2000, 05:37:00 AM
The best use I've found for the salvo command is for rockets so you can kick off 4 at a time at acks and kill them.
The other times I've used it have been when hitting the HQ, and on our last 2 large raids, all 17s used .salvo 12 for carpet bombing of the city we were hitting.
You can get a tighter group by reducing your airspeed before you drop.

Post by: Terror on February 25, 2000, 09:34:00 AM
A delay of 5 "Hundredths" of a second is too much?  ".05" of a second is pretty good I think.  The bombs are rack and stacked in the bomb bay in close proximity to each other.  There has to be a delay between each release or you have a chance of bombs colliding in freefall and exploding before reaching target.  (This is probably not modeled in AH currently.)

Terror

PS.  In a B17, I slow to less than 150mph when I am on a bomb run.  At that speed I can get 3 1000lb'ers on the HQ in one pass.
